 The next metal the smeltery wants is bronze, which is an alloy of 3 parts copper, 1 part tin.   I smelt down a tin ingot and 2 copper ore.  Each ore is worth two ingots, so in addition to the 4 bronze ingots I have some copper left over.   I pour the bronze into my ingot cast and finish the task. Next up, I need some gold.  Like the other ore, I get gold from sifting gravel.    I sift it, combine it, and smelt it...   ...then pour it and turn it in; the previous ore quests have just give me more of the same for completing them, but this one's the exception. Instead of more gold, Book-U-Tron(tm) spits out a pair of invar ingots. I'll take "Alloys I've Never Heard Of" for 200, Alex!

 Sifting for the gold took a lot of gravel, and yielded several other ores, including silver...  ...which is my next task.    Done and done. Next up, I need to make obsidian, which I get by pouring water onto lava. That sounds a little dangerous.   The water almost pushed me off the island, but I survived, somehow. However, my poor pick isn't strong enough to mine the obsidian. Time for an upgrade!   Using aluminum brass and a stone pickaxe head, I make a cast.   Then, I forge a new head from silver and put it all together. (Swappable parts is really cool combined with the mod that lets you level up specific tools).      I mine the obsidian, smelt it down, pour it out and turn it in.  The next quest wants diamonds, which I already found earlier, so I turn that one in too!

 Now that I can make books, let's revisit the quest for the seed journal.  The journal itself is made of seeds, crop sticks, a book and a quill. Seeds and crops are no problem, but the quill requires squid ink and a chicken feather. Guess it's time to diversify the zoo.   According to Book-U-Tron(tm), the Overlords will conjure squid in any sufficiently large body of water; I make a pretty big tank of water and wait.    After an hour or so, I hear some splashing and run to check the tank. Lo and behold, there are a few squid at the bottom! Slicer in hand, I dive in and chop them up. Covered in sticky black ink, I emerge victorious. Now, for the feather...  I got 4 chicken eggs from Book-U-Tron(tm) some time ago, so I take them out. As I toss them into the pen in quick succession, I'm surprised that 3 of them are empty and the fourth produces a baby chick. So, cows and sheep hatch from tiny eggs into full grown adults with a 100% success rate, but chickens still have to grow up. Just when I was starting to understand this mad world...  A day or so later, the chicken had finally reached maturity.     I plucked a feather from it, fashioned the quill then finished the seed journal. The grindstone: put ores in it then right click the handle to grind stuff. You hold the right-click down and the handle spins. Check it every now and then to see if it's done because grinding it when empty will break the handle.
